Output 39a4b3ecb96ad702a052dca2afded58ba5678285304533cced883125b2fa9da2:7

value
433692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e804f45e1fc4999d5d0202a962fcfdf6b48123f OP_EQUAL
address
38r6LcoD5PtchttodzcQf6DQrKVNQKLu5A
transaction
39a4b3ecb96ad702a052dca2afded58ba5678285304533cced883125b2fa9da2
confirmations
341560
spent
true